    In Sygnum’s latest episode of The Crypto Explorer Podcast, host Aliya das Gupta speaks with Merlin Egalite, co-founder of Morpho, about how the protocol is reshaping lending in DeFi.
    They discuss:

    ▪️ The origins of Morpho as a student project and the launch of Optimizer
    ▪️ How Optimizer reduced inefficiencies by offering better rates for both lenders and borrowers
    ▪️ The transition to Morpho V1 – building a permissionless, immutable infrastructure to solve trust and governance issues
    ▪️ What’s coming with Morpho V2: fixed-rate lending and more efficient liquidity use
    ▪️ Why simplicity, security and audits are critical for institutional adoption
    ▪️ Real-world integrations with fintechs, banks and exchanges like Coinbase

    In this conversation, we explore how Impossible Cloud Network (ICN) is rethinking one of the biggest industries in tech: cloud computing. Sebastian Pfeiffer shares his journey into Web3, and how ICN is tackling the massive challenges of today’s cloud landscape.

    We cover:

    • What Impossible Cloud Network is and the problem it’s solving for enterprises and developers
    • Why decentralized cloud infrastructure is more critical now than ever before
    • The role of the $ICNT token—and how its utility extends beyond staking and governance
    • How ICN differentiates itself in a crowded space of decentralized and traditional providers
    • What “open and composable” really means for cloud services
